About the area
Santa Clara, Utah, is a charming and picturesque destination that offers a delightful mix of outdoor adventure, historical exploration, and small-town hospitality. Nestled in the southwestern part of the state, Santa Clara is a gateway to some of the most stunning natural landscapes in the United States, making it a haven for nature enthusiasts and adventure seekers alike.
One of the primary attractions near Santa Clara is the breathtaking Snow Canyon State Park. With its towering red sandstone cliffs, volcanic cones, and miles of petrified dunes, the park is a playground for hikers, rock climbers, and photographers. Trails like the Petrified Dunes Trail and the Whiptail Trail provide visitors with an up-close experience of the park's unique geological features.
For those interested in history, the Santa Clara Historic District offers a glimpse into the city's pioneer past. Visitors can explore the Jacob Hamblin Home, a preserved 19th-century residence that tells the story of one of the area's early settlers. The Santa Clara Heritage Museum and the Old Santa Clara Schoolhouse also provide insights into the local heritage and the community's development over the years.
Santa Clara is also known for its thriving arts scene, with the Kayenta Art Village serving as a cultural hub. This artistic enclave features galleries, studios, and performance spaces where local artists and artisans showcase their work. The Coyote Gulch Art Village, located within Kayenta, is a must-visit for those looking to experience the creative spirit of the region.
For families and those traveling with children, the nearby town of St. George offers additional attractions such as the St. George Dinosaur Discovery Site at Johnson Farm, where visitors can see well-preserved dinosaur tracks and fossils. The St. George Children's Museum provides interactive exhibits that engage young minds in learning and play.
Santa Clara's proximity to Zion National Park, just an hour's drive away, makes it an ideal base for exploring this iconic national treasure. With its soaring cliffs, narrow canyons, and diverse wildlife, Zion offers unforgettable experiences for day-trippers and backpackers alike.
